Our child has congenital myopia, i and my wife also have vision problems. We are very glad that we found this clinic and Dr. Natia Dediashvili. Natia and all her colleagues always treat their patients with great attention, sensitivity, and care. The clinic is very well-equipped, and the diagnostics are exceptionally thorough. All doctors follow evidence-based medical practices. Now, our whole family looks forward to each visit. There is a nice playroom for children in the waiting area. Our child is no longer afraid of the ophthalmologist or the eye drops. When our child gets older, we’ll try orthokeratology lenses. Many thanks to Dr. Natia for creating such a wonderful clinic and for the thoughtful care shown to every patient!

I went to the clinic for vision diagnostics, and everything went well here: the doctor was attentive, the diagnosis was accurate. Later, I decided to order lenses for my Tom Ford frame, and I regret that I trusted it. At the "consultation" on the selection of lenses, which lasted no more than a minute, I was offered three options: transparent, with blue and with green coating. When asked what the difference was, the answer was, "It's a matter of habit." I chose transparent ones, not knowing that they are without anti-glare coating and glare like a mirror. On the same day, it turned out that the installed lenses were of unknown origin, with the Renault carmaker logo on the packaging. The QR code just leads to Google. No information about the manufacturer, no website, no guarantees. Later, the employees explained that this was allegedly a Chinese factory of the "French company Renaut" (spelling preserved), but they did not provide any evidence. Also, the original lenses from my frame were damaged — holes were drilled into them without warning. I have requested a refund. In response, they only offered to replace the lenses — they had them again, but I refused this option, because after all that had happened, trust was lost. They did not agree to a refund, citing the law. A good diagnosis does not compensate for an unprofessional approach, questionable lens quality, and a complete lack of transparency. I don't recommend it.
